Chad Kultgen, cult hero and author of the illicit, buzz-generating classics The Average American Male and The Lie, can cut to the quick of the American psyche like no other author writing today.

His unflinchingly truthful fiction examines American culture through a fun-house mirror-both reflecting and exploding the hedonistic, hypersexualized, emotionally treacherous culture in which we live.

Kultgen explores the sexual pressures at work on two different generations navigating the same Internet landscape: junior high school students and their parents.

In 2014, director Jason Reitman (Juno, Up in the Air, Labor Day) will bring Men, Women and Children to the screen. Emma Thompson, Ansel Egort (Fault in Our Stars, Divergent) Adam Sandler and Jennifer Garner will star, and several other key actors and actresses have also been mentioned for key roles.

This first film to be made of a Kultgen novel is bound to be controversial - but the combination of Reitman and Sandler is sure to make for box office gold.
